What Brought us to West Yellowstone???
It’s probably the most asked question ~ Here’s our story… It all started back in the late 1970’s, where Dave and I met, and worked for Dennis LaFever in Wisconsin. Dennis had just taken over the Bar n Annex from his brother, Miles. It was a small restaurant in central Wisconsin. Dennis married Jackie, also a restaurateur. In 1984, they left Wisconsin and headed to Virginia City, Montana. There they established the Virginia City Café. In 1990, they moved to West Yellowstone and established “BULLWINKLES.” We got married in 1989 and started our own restaurant adventures. Our first restaurant we purchased in 1990 was the “IDLEWILE INN” in St. Cloud, Wisconsin. It was a 1919 hotel that we turned into a Wisconsin supper club. In 2005, Dave thought he needed to have another restaurant… that one was in Plymouth, Wisconsin, and named it “SWEET BASIL”- an Italian restaurant. Over the years, Dennis would make his frequent trips back to Wisconsin. He’d stop in to see how we were doing, have a couple drinks and a meal. He’d often say, “You two kids need to come to MONTANA!” At the time, we had the two restaurants, kids, a house, etc.?? Honestly, at the time, as awesome as it sounded, we never did anything about it. On November 13, 2018, Dennis lost his fight against cancer, and we lost a GREAT friend. In July 2019, we were camping in Idaho and stopped to see Jackie at Bullwinkle's. We had a fabulous dinner with her and breakfast the next morning before heading back to Wisconsin. During that 20-hour drive back home, we got talking why couldn’t we do this now? The kids are gone, all we need to do is sell the two restaurants and the home. Sounded crazy…maybe?? But, not necessarily impossible!! And then Covid, entered our lives… In March of 2021, we got things going. In June, we sold our restaurant in Plymouth. July, we sold our home. November 15th, we sold the Idlewile. November 16th , we loaded up what we could and headed to Montana. On, November 22, 2021, on my 62nd birthday… we purchased Bullwinkles from Jackie LaFever. Dave and Brenda Panko
